Temperature

Espresso is created by forcing hot water under pressure through finely ground coffee beans. The temperature of the water is crucial to the quality of the final shot. Low temperatures lead to a absence of flavor compounds. The high temperatures can cause over extraction, which may cause bitter or burned taste.

The ideal temperature range for espresso is between 195 and 205 degF. This temperature can be achieved using a grouphead that is designed to ensure a constant temperature and stability throughout the process of brewing. The most popular type of group head is the E61, which provides a combination of temperature stability as well as pre-infusion capabilities and lever control.

It is crucial to consider the temperature when you adjust your espresso machine to different roasts or brew ratios. This will affect the extraction yield and the crema. The ideal temperature will vary depending on the roast and bean. However the general rule is that lighter roasts with higher brew rates require higher temperatures. In addition, a top espresso machines thermocouple that is of high-quality will be crucial to maintaining a consistent temperature.

Pressure

In the process of brewing espresso machine coffee is pushed under pressure through finely ground coffee grounds that have been tamped. This causes chemical reactions that draw out flavors, oils and other soluble components. The drink that is produced is typically richer and more flavorful.

The ideal espresso machine's pressure should be nine bars that's equivalent to atmospheric pressure at sea-level. This is because it is at this pressure that the soluble compounds in espresso beans are the easiest to extract.

However certain espresso machines advertise 15 or even 20 bars of pressure. While these machines may attain these levels of pressure however, they might not be able to maintain the pressure level throughout the extraction.

Water

Water is an essential ingredient in a delicious cup of espresso. The correct water will allow your beans reach their full potential. However the wrong type of water could cause problems like clogging pipes or even damage to your expensive machine.

The best option is natural spring water that is rich in minerals for ideal espresso extraction. This water will enhance the flavor of your espresso without the chalky mineral traces that come from tap water or bottled water. This is an excellent alternative to distilled or reverse osmosis water which is often too pure and cause flavor issues.

You should not utilize a water filtration device that removes too much mineral content from your tap water. This can lead to flavor and extraction problems. A good solution is to buy a water test kit that will tell you the average hardness of your water in your area. This can be used to locate the right filtration system to provide the proper specifications for the water in your espresso machine.
